Two people have been arrested after more than 500 nitrous oxide canister were seized from a van on the outskirts of Norwich.
A Mercedes van was stopped by police on Long Lane, in Bawburgh , near the Costessey park and ride, at around 9.40pm.
Officers searched the vehicle and seized approximately 570 canisters.
Two men inside the car, both aged 21 and from the London area, were arrested and remain in custody at Wymondham Police Investigation Centre.
Nitrous oxide is known to be a used recreational substance under the name 'laughing gas.'
